Design of experiment for temperature dependence of rubber samples under torsional harmonic load
Original language description
This work deals with the preparation and methodology of temperature measurement inside the rubber sample. There is a design of a rubber sample with placed temperature sensors and a description with a scheme of temperature measurement under torsional dynamic stress. The reason for these measurements is to determine the temperature dependence and sensitivity of the parameters of the thermal outputs.
